Output 17804b4d5c5c1164beaa853f9b4d4fc884675f36d2453a84badb6fd0165f543a:107

value
95456
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45c87095d8347ab2bedd42dbe66e614828eb3f93 OP_EQUAL
address
383zfadHVdtoxQZfdwwhMiFY88a2m7w1jQ
transaction
17804b4d5c5c1164beaa853f9b4d4fc884675f36d2453a84badb6fd0165f543a